Why people split
This is a live generational shift rather than a settled preference. Britons split almost exactly on whether the first syllable of 'schedule' is 'shed' (42%) or 'sked' (48%), and the split runs along age. Seventy percent of 18-24 year olds say 'sked-ule' against 29% of over-65s, and the same gradient shows up in every other pronunciation YouGov tested: 'adver-tize-ment' over 'advert-iss-ment' (77% vs 35%), 'nee-ther' over 'nye-ther' (68% vs 33%), 'wroth' over 'wrath' (80% vs 49%). What sounds to an older Briton like an American import sounds to a younger one like the ordinary way to say the word, usually because they met it first in American film, television and software rather than from an older relative. Spelling has barely moved by comparison (98% still write 'colour', 93% 'grey', 92% 'jewellery'), which is why pronunciation is where the argument actually happens.
